Health expenditure per capita in Uruguay in 2023 — 2,076 US$. Ranked 38 in the world out of 191. Since 2000, the indicator has risen by 196.9%.

About the indicator

Current health expenditure per resident in current US dollars. The gap between countries reaches several hundredfold — from a few dozen dollars a year to more than ten thousand. It is this indicator, and not the share of GDP, that determines the real volume of medical care available.

Important: The aggregate for a group is all of its spending over all of its population, not an average of country values: a country of a billion residents weighs in it according to its size.
